Every summer, kids ages 3 years - 9th grade gather for a week of creativity, curiosity, and connection at our FREE Art & STEM Camp! Through dance, music, painting, building, and experimenting, students engage in hands-on activities that celebrate both artistic expression and scientific discovery. All materials and meals are provided at no cost. Rooted in community and cultural pride, our program uplifts and empowers BIPOC youth by fostering critical thinking, collaboration, and creative problem-solving through the arts and STEM—nurturing the next generation of innovators, makers, and dreamers.

Houses of STEAM is a program for Compton youth, k-6th, and their families to learn STEAM education through hands-on training, building projects, attending field trips and speaking with BIPOC (Black, Indigenous and People of Color) professionals in the STEAM career fields.
Parent participation is mandatory unless otherwise stated. All project supplies, food and transportation costs for events will be free, unless otherwise stated. It's going to be a life changing experience for your family. You don't want to miss this opportunity.
Houses of STEAM runs from September - June
